"Tender Exploration" is a captivating live album by the powerhouse trio of William Parker on double bass, Hamid Drake on drums and percussion, and Conny Bauer on trombone. Recorded at the Roulette club on February 26, 2010, this album is a testament to the raw energy and improvisational prowess of these three avant-garde jazz maestros. Conny Bauer, one of Europe's finest free jazz trombonists, joins forces with the legendary American duo of Parker and Drake to create a sonic landscape that is both intense and introspective.
The album, released under the Jazzwerkstatt label in 2013, spans a duration of 55 minutes and is a deep dive into the realms of free jazz and avant-garde music.
